Felshroud & Dreadgear

I'm not completely sure if everyone's seen the new PvP gear for the Burning Crusade, but after my post in the previous PvP thread I decided to look for more on the new gear, pictures too as soon as I can get my hands on them!

Felshroud and Dreadgear:

Felshroud:

Armor 764
Stamina 216
Intellect 71
Durability 330
Spell Damage 145
Resilience rating 110
Critical strike rating 110

Dreadgear:

Armor 613
Stamina 234
Intellect 90
Durability 330
Spell Damage 147
Resilience rating 107

Set bonuses for both sets are:
2: Increases resilience rating by 35
4: Reduces the casting time of your Immolate spell by 0.2 seconds

Sockets:
2 Red Sockets
1 Blue Socket
3 Yellow Sockets
1 Meta Socket

Each sets cost a total of 8250 Arena Tokens.

As an Affliction Warlock, I'm going for the Dreadgear because critical strike rating is of no use to me. Not to mention the extra stamina boosts my survivability with 5 points in Demonic Embrace.

Re: Felshroud & Dreadgear

For the green Netherweave there's no sockets, crit or intellect.

The blue oblivian set is comparable and nice, but no crit.

Yeah, Plagueheart is really good. Consider what it would take for you and 39 buddies to be able to gear up enough to finish Naxxramas, starting from scratch, even at level 70.

None of those sets have resilience, the 150+ total from the arena set means you're crit 4% less often and the crits you recieve do 8% less damage.

The Felshroud and Dreadgear have different bonuses to the gloves, the fel is 50% less interuption on Searing Pain, dread is 50% less interuption on fear. I would go for the Dreadgear set. I like the gloves bonus and stamina, dread has 8 to hit rating too.
